Podium
Podium is an all-in-one AI-powered customer engagement and lead management platform designed specifically for local and small businesses. What began as a simple review management tool to help a frustrated tire shop owner collect more reviews has evolved into a comprehensive SaaS platform serving 100,000+ businesses across automotive, healthcare, retail, dental, home services, financial services, and entertainment industries. Podium’s mission is to help local businesses compete with larger corporations by modernizing how they operate, communicate with customers, and grow—embodied in their motto “the future is local”.

Customers & Markets
Podium serves over 100,000 small and local businesses primarily in the United States, with expanding presence in Australia and Brazil. Key industries include automotive (tire shops, car dealerships, repair shops), healthcare/medical (dental practices, med spas, clinics), retail, home services (contractors, plumbers, electricians), professional services, insurance, and entertainment. The addressable market includes 33 million+ small businesses in the U.S. alone, with Podium capturing a small but growing share.

Key People
-
Eric Rea – Co-Founder & CEO: Visionary leader driven by a personal story (his father’s tire shop) to build software for local businesses; maintains unwavering focus on the SMB segment despite investor pressure to target enterprise.
-
Dennis Steele – Co-Founder: Early architect of Podium’s product and operations; instrumental in developing the customer-centric development approach (“door-to-door selling and rapid feedback loops”).
